11 Best Apps for Android TV

Dmitry Kuznetsov by Dmitry Kuznetsov
22.09.2023
Reading Time: 6 mins read

Android TV as a Smart TV platform was first announced in 2014, and has come a long way since then. At first, the operating system was only available on leading TV brands, but today, a set-top box with it can be connected to any TV via HDMI.

Take the Mi Box, for example, which costs only $70! It is equipped with a quad-core processor with a clock speed of 2 GHz, 2 GB of RAM and 8 GB of internal flash memory. Mi Box is capable of streaming high-definition video (4K HDR) via HDMI 2.0b. Such devices have made Android TV boxes much more popular and accessible. So, here is a list of the best apps for those who have purchased such a box or use a TV on this OS.

Google Chrome

TVs do not have a built-in browser. However, it is easy to install. With Google Chrome installed, you can browse websites just like on a computer. Since we are installing the full version, it will have all the functionality that is on the phone. However, you cannot download Google Chrome from the Android TV Play Store, which means you will have to install it as a third-party application. You can download the APK file for installation from the site apkmirror.com.

Kodi

kodi-on-tvKodi – one of the most powerful media center apps available. It can be used to gather all your media files into one directory, which can even be accessed remotely. Additionally, Kodi can be expanded with additional plugins.

Kodi is definitely recommended for those who store a lot of video files on their TV and are looking for a way to organize them quickly and with proper hierarchy. With Kodi installed, any new media files added to your device will be automatically sorted into the appropriate categories and sent to pre-defined directories. Additionally, additional plugins help provide support for audio and video files of almost any format, making Kodi a versatile solution for viewing multimedia content.

Plex

plex-on-tvAnother great media center app you can use is Plex. It's not as powerful as Kodi, and it doesn't have as many plugins. But where Plex excels is in its user-friendliness. While Kodi can look (and feel) intimidating at times, Plex has a user-friendly, intuitive interface that you'll find yourself hooked on before you know it. Once you understand how it all works, of course.

In order to use Plex on your TV, you will need a Plex server on another device (laptop or desktop) that is accessible to your Android TV via WiFi. Once you have that setup, you will be able to display any file on the Plex server directly on your TV, without the hassle of wires, copying files, etc.

Tunnelbear

Having a VPN handy is never a bad idea. It will help you stay anonymous while surfing the web, and can be used to bypass geo-restrictions imposed on many online services. If you don't plan on pirating, then Tunnelbear – one of the best VPN apps. Although it is not optimized for Android TV yet, it works perfectly fine and looks quite nice, by the way.

Tunnelbear gives you 500 MB of traffic for free every month, and you can purchase one of the paid subscriptions to increase the limit. For basic surfing, 500 MB should be enough. Note: Tunnelbear will not allow you to download objects that use the P2P protocol, to avoid breaking the law.

VLC

VLC media player is a very popular video viewing app, and for good reason. It supports almost any file format and can play videos with a wide range of codecs. VLC can even easily recognize videos using the HEVC H.265 codec.

And if you add here a user-friendly interface, stability of work, it becomes clear why VLC is so popular. VLC will automatically sort your media files "Video" and "Audio". Plus, internal settings allow you to control parameters such as hardware acceleration, and much more. VLC is pre-installed on set-top boxes like Mi Box, but if necessary, it is easy to install, since it available on Android TV Play Store.

Sideload Launcher

You've probably noticed that many of the apps require downloading from third-party resources. This is completely normal, but third-party apps don't show up on Android TV by default when you download them. The only clever way to access them is through the Settings menu.

This is where it comes into play Sideload Launcher from developer Chainfire. When you open it, you see a list of all your sideloaded apps. So if you plan on using sideload apps, you'll definitely want to install it. There are other launchers that do the same thing as Sideload Launcher, but we think it's the best.

AirScreen

Android TVs support Google Cast by default, so you can easily cast any audio, video or picture from your phone to your TV and watch it. But what if you have an iPhone and want to play music or video from your iPhone on your Android TV? iPhones don’t support Google Cast, but they do have AirPlay built in – a feature that allows the user to transfer content to Apple TVs. But you can use an app like AirScreen. It hosts an AirPlay server on your Android TV, essentially tricking your iPhone into thinking it's an Apple TV.
